Licensing and Insurance Coverage Confirmation
When employing a roofing contractor, checking their licensing and insurance is important. You wish to ensure that the contractor is legally accredited to operate in your area. Next off, don't ignore insurance. Request proof of obligation insurance policy and employees' settlement insurance coverage. This is necessary since it guards you from responsibility in case of mishaps or problems throughout the project. If a service provider can not provide this documents, consider it a major warning.
Also, inquire about their experience and any kind of previous grievances. A credible professional ought to have a performance history of completely satisfied clients. You may even want to request for recommendations or check online evaluations.
Guarantee and Materials Questions
Understanding the warranty and materials used in your roof task is essential for lasting contentment. You ought to ask your contractor concerning the certain products they intend to utilize. Ask about the brand name, type, and any kind of certifications that may improve sturdiness and performance. Understanding what materials are being made use of aids you make educated choices.
Next, talk about the service warranty alternatives readily available. Most roof products come with supplier warranties, but it's critical to recognize the terms. Ask for how long the warranty lasts and what it covers. Is it a prorated service warranty, or does it use full insurance coverage for a particular duration?
Furthermore, figure out if the service provider provides their very own handiwork warranty. This protects you against any kind of installation-related issues that may arise. Making clear the guarantee information can conserve you from future headaches.
Lastly, see to it you obtain all warranty details recorded. A verbal agreement mightn't stand up if troubles occur later on. By being positive and asking these questions, you make certain that your financial investment is protected, and you're established for several years of reputable efficiency from your brand-new roof covering.
Task Timeline and Repayment Information
A clear project timeline and transparent repayment information are essential for a smooth roof experience. Next off, ask about payment terms. Ask if they require a down payment and what the payment schedule appears like. Comprehending when settlements schedule can aid you manage your spending plan properly.
Don't wait to inquire about approved settlement approaches, as some specialists may only accept cash or certain kinds of settlement.
It's likewise wise to clarify what happens if there are hold-ups or unexpected costs. Recognizing how these circumstances will be dealt with can protect against misconceptions later.
Lastly, guarantee you get everything in creating. An authorized contract describing the timeline and repayment terms safeguards both you and the professional.
